Winter Weather — Aurora, South Dakota
2025-03-06 to 2025-03-07 · Aurora, South Dakota
Event narrative
Snowfall totaled 3.6 inches at White Lake and 3.5 inches 3.8 miles southwest of Stickney.
Wider weather episode
A low pressure system moved from the Colorado Rockies during the evening of March 6 and across the Central Plains through mid-day on March 7. A band of precipitation developed along strong mid-level frontogenesis to the north of the low track. With temperatures initially above freezing, precipitation fell as rain, but quickly transitioned to snow and accumulated a broad swath of 2 to 4 inches mainly along and south of Interstate 90. Higher totals from 5 to 7 inches fell across south-central South Dakota. Winds were relatively light and the wet snow minimized overall reductions in visibility.
